
Another epic fund raising effort
Throughout Children in Need week, students and staff did some extraordinary things as part of the popular national fundraising event. From a 'shoot the hoop' competition to a staff versus student netball match - the grand total was a fantastic £1430!
Our main event was the House Rickshaw Challenge where members of each House paid 50 pence to cycle against each other in the school foyer. It proved a very popular and loud event during break and lunchtime!
There was also a whole school non-uniform day where students wore something spotty for a £1 donation.
